What are the responsibilities and job description for the Audio Visual Technician - Civic Center position at Columbus Consolidated Government?
Knowledge, Skills and Abilities:
Knowledge of sound reinforcement, television design and methods. Knowledge of safety regulations and procedures relating to productions. Ability to operate a large, multiple input system and various equipment, including high intensity equipment. Ability to operate preset lighting control system. Ability to operate cameras, computers and other systems utilized for instant replay. Ability to operate closed circuit television systems. Ability to assist in planning of productions. Ability to establish and maintain effective coordinating relationships with facility users, employees and the general public. Ability to receive detailed information through oral communication, and to make fine discriminations in sound, such as when making the fine adjustments on machined parts.

Physical Requirements:
The work is typically performed while intermittently sitting, standing, stooping, walking, bending, or crouching. The employee frequently lifts light and heavy objects, climbs ladders, uses tools or equipment requiring a high degree of dexterity, and distinguishes between shades of color. The work is typically performed in outdoors where the employee may be exposed to noise, dust, dirt, grease, machinery with moving parts, contagious or infectious diseases, irritating chemicals, and cold or inclement weather. The work requires the use of protective devices such as masks, goggles, or gloves.
